Title: Eagle H-Harness in Multicam?

Hi Guys,

I'm sure many of you are aware of the Eagle H-Harness that has been produced for the various LCS (RLCS, MLCS, SFLCS, etc) kits.

Does anyone know if a version of this was ever produced in multicam? I'm seeing versions produced in tan, khaki and ranger green. Yeah you found one, HG-VS-MS-5CCA checks out legit. The one you posted has been modified, the webbing on the front was added, should only be 3 PALS rows not 5.

Theyre now included as part of the FR Airforce Kit under HG-VS-A-MS-FCCA. They've been modified a bit, specifically they got rid of the 3 strap front suspension design that can get caught up easier than the new single strap design. I think last time I saw one I had the top half laying around somewhere, a soldier was using it as suspenders for an Eagle clone of the Tyr Brokos Jungle Belt. The new Airforce kits have designed some cool new pouches and brought back some neat older stuff.
